- The distance between Nakhon Si Thammarat, Thailand and S. F. Macoris, Dominican Republic is approximately 16,740 km or 10,402 mi.
- To reach Nakhon Si Thammarat in this distance one would set out from S. F. Macoris bearing 19.9°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Nakhon Si Thammarat bearing 161° or SSE .
- Nakhon Si Thammarat has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am) whereas S. F. Macoris has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- Both are in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 2.4 °C (4.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.7 °C (1.3°F) less in Nakhon Si Thammarat.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 933 mm (36.7 in) more which is equivalent to 933 l/m² (22.9 US gal/ft²) or 9,330,000 l/ha (997,439 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.4° higher in Nakhon Si Thammarat than in S. F. Macoris.
